13.10.1 Safety Precautions in Using Electricity
Electricity has to be used very carefully. Careless use may lead to severe
consequences to the person using electricity or to the system. Every circuit
should be given supply through a switch–fire arrangement. The phase
provided should be of the proper rating. No connection should be taken
directly using naked wires. All metallic parts of electrical equipment should
be earthed.
13.11 EFFICIENT USE OF ELECTRICITY
Electrical energy is used in almost every place like in running electric trains
and metro-rails, heating and cooling of buildings, creating cold storage
facilities, illuminating building interiors, street lighting, etc. The demand for
electricity is increasing day by day. Non-renewable energy resources like
coal and gas are getting depleted. It is therefore important that we save
electricity by reducing losses and misuse.
Energy efficient technologies, gadgets, and appliances are to be developed
and the less efficient ones be replaced. For example, gradually, electric
filament lamps will be replaced by CFLs (compact fluorescent lamps).
Electronic fan regulators have already replaced the traditional variable-
resistance-type regulators. For saving energy on heating and cooling, the
losses due to leakage have to be reduced. Further, through proper automatic
control devices, constant temperature could be maintained irrespective of
variation of outside temperature. This will ensure that over cooling and over
heating is not done. The persons using electricity need to be made aware of
the need for efficient use of electricity.
